WILLIS WHARF, Va. — The annual Clam Town Jam, a community music festival, will take place Saturday October 5th from 3 to 7 p.m. at the Willis Wharf Boat Ramp. The free event will feature performances by local artists and offer a variety of attractions, including clams, food trucks, raffles, and more.
Organizers encourage attendees to bring their own blankets or chairs to enjoy the live music in the scenic waterside location. The festival, a favorite among locals, is open to the public, welcoming residents and visitors alike to celebrate a day of music, food, and community spirit in beautiful Willis Wharf.
